  • The Wayne County Sheriff's Office-Reserve Division

    Thank you for visiting the official website of the Reserve Division of the Wayne County, Michigan Sheriff's Office.

    The Reserve Division of the Wayne County Sheriff Office is made up of a diverse group of individuals with professional backgrounds and talents.

    To assure the highest quality and professional officers, all Reserve Officers must graduate from an 10-week Reserve Officers Training Academy. Those attending the academy are selected from applications that have been submitted.

    After graduating from the academy, sworn reserve officers will work in various divisions based on that persons interests, qualifications and the needs of the Reserve Division. Our officers work a wide variety of duties, ranging from community events to more highly specialized assignments such as special enforcement sweeps, the abandoned vehicle unit, or other units, all of which are based on the Sheriff's Office needs.

    Similar to the full-time department, we are a paramilitary operation led by Reserve Deputy Chief Steve Stewart. We report directly to the Office's Chief of Operations, the Undersheriff and Sheriff. The "Chain Of Command" is listed under the area OUR MISSION.
